Nebraska Statutes
§ 24-206 — Terms of court, special
Nebraska·Ch. 24 Courts
The judges of the Supreme Court, or a majority of them, are hereby authorized to appoint and hold a special term of said court at such time as they may designate, for disposing of the unfinished business of any general term of said court, and may appoint one special term of said court in any one year for general or special purposes.

Legislative History
Source: Laws 1879, § 15, p. 84; R.S.1913, § 1142; C.S.1922, § 1071; C.S.1929, § 27-206; R.S.1943, § 24-206.
